Glenda Sue Norris - 70
It is with a heavy heart that we share the sudden passing of my beloved mother, Glenda Sue Stanley, of Valdosta, Georgia, on Saturday, May 9, 2025, at South Georgia Medical Center. She was born on January 11, 1955, in Winter Haven, Florida, to the late Herbert and Clara Belle (Ellis) Lindsey. She left us unexpectedly after a heart attack, leaving a void that can never truly be filled. Those who knew her, even just a little, understood the depth of her unconditional love. She had a rare gift for accepting people as they were, whether in times of joy or struggle, always extending her heart without judgment.
My mother had a remarkable talent for nurturing life, not just in the people around her but also in the gardens she so lovingly tended. She could coax blooms from the most reluctant plants, just as she inspired growth in the lives she touched. Her entrepreneurial spirit shone brightly throughout her life – from running small businesses, building nurseries from the ground up, and even becoming a top Diamond consultant in Central Florida.
Unfortunately, in her later years, health challenges and a series of falls took a significant toll, making it impossible for her to sustain the ventures she once thrived in. Despite these struggles, she never lost her fierce independence or the ability to remind those around her to “never give up” and to “always believe in yourself.”
Along with her parents, she was preceded in death by her husband, Ronald Roy Stanley; her son, Christopher Eric Shaw; her grandson, Jacob Ronald Gough; her brothers, Larry Lindsey and Buddy Dukes; and her son-in-law, Teddy Gough.
Survivors include her daughter, Jessica Stanley of Valdosta, Georgia; daughter, Lindsey Lewis (Billy) of Valdosta, Georgia; grandchildren, James Gough, Kaysie Gough, Jessalyn Benson, Rayna Lewis, Courtney McShane, and Iris Lewis; great-grandchild, Damian Abernathy; sisters, Alice Thomas (Paul) of Auburndale, Florida, and Cirsha Stephens (Curtis) of Lakeland, Florida; brother, Howard Dukes of Lake Wales, Florida; sister-in-law, Paula Dukes of Lakeland, Florida; as well as numerous nieces, nephews, and extended family members.
